How NEA officers sniff out rats and their burrows across Singapore

  • Singapore has a growing rat problem, with more than 5,200 rat burrows found in public areas across the country last year, up from about 4,160 in 2022. CNA followed NEA officers to see firsthand how they search for rats and their burrows. Read more: cna.asia/4bFgsxZ
